Lenovo ThinkSystem CV3 128 GB M.2 SATA SSD
The Lenovo 7N47A00130 is a 128 GB internal solid-state drive built for enterprise servers. It uses an M.2 form factor with a SATA 6 Gb/s interface to provide reliable storage for compatible Lenovo ThinkSystem platforms.
Suited for ThinkSystem SR550 storage expansion
This drive fits the Lenovo ThinkSystem SR550 server where a SATA M.2 device is required. It is not hot-swappable, so administrators needing hot-plug capability should consider alternative form factors. Builders requiring higher capacity or a PCIe interface must select a different model.
SATA 6 Gb/s interface decides compatibility
The drive connects through a SATA III interface standard rated at 600 MB/s, so the server backplane or controller must support SATA M.2 modules. Confirm the platform accepts a non-hot-swappable M.2 SATA device before ordering.

Questions about this item
How is the Lenovo 7N47A00130 installed in a ThinkSystem SR550 server, and what step is often missed?
Insert the M.2 module into the dedicated onboard slot at a shallow angle, then secure it with the retention screw; the step often missed is confirming the slot is SATA-wired before fitting the drive.
What maintenance or replacement will this 128 GB SATA SSD need during its service life?
No scheduled maintenance is required; replace the drive when its wear indicator reaches the rated endurance limit or if SMART attributes report critical media errors.
What limit appears first on this M.2 SATA drive under sustained write workloads?
The SATA 600 interface caps sequential throughput, so the bus ceiling is reached before the NAND or controller saturate.
